Basic Concepts of Inlet Catalyst Modules

An Inlet Catalyst Module is a component within the emissions control system of diesel engines. Its primary function is to facilitate the conversion of harmful exhaust gases into less harmful substances before they are released into the atmosphere. This is achieved through a series of chemical reactions that occur as the exhaust gases pass through the module. The module plays a role in the emissions control system by reducing the levels of nitrogen oxides (NOx) and other pollutants, thereby contributing to cleaner air quality 1.

Purpose of the 2871571NX Inlet Catalyst Module

The 2871571NX is positioned within the exhaust system of a truck, where it interacts with other components such as the Diesel Particulate Filter (DPF) and the Selective Catalytic Reduction (SCR) system. Its specific role is to enhance the efficiency of these systems by further reducing emissions. The module is designed to work in conjunction with the DPF to capture particulate matter and with the SCR system to convert NOx into nitrogen and water vapor. This integration ensures that the truck’s emissions are minimized to meet regulatory standards 2.
